On several onsite computers all running Windows XP Pro, the 10g Net
Config Assistant hangs for at least an hour when I select local net
service name configuration.

Any ideas on why it is hanging?

Not really since you haven't posted any information of much use.

Does this 'hang' before it displays the next selection screen? Are
you running this utility as the user which installed the Oracle
software? Is your TNS_ADMIN location a network drive which is
unavailable?

You'll need to provide much more detail than you have.

It hangs as soon as I click Next when selecting "Local Net Service
Name Configuration"
I am running the util as the same user who installed the software

As you indicated, TNS_ADMIN was pointing to an unavailable net drive.
I reset it to the current path and it is working.
